Girl
    In my analysis of Girl by Jamaica Kincaid I will be using the Gender Criticism
Theory that we have discussed in class. I would like to start by describing the attitude of
the narrator’s point of view, which seems to be a voice of an authoritative such as a
mother figure of sort. The narrator’s point of view is not scolding the girl in this short
story but merely shaping her into how a well behaved young women should act. I feel this
sets the tone of the short story, the simple structures of a growing women is becoming the
women she is supposed to be in the authoritative figures eyes. All the how to do this and
that and what not to do and what she should be doing. The whole tone sets the setting for
me it is a year of conforming to be a good little women by learning to sew and cook like
women should be. However this is not the case in today’s society. Also in this story there
is a pattern, a repeating of the words “this is how you” preparing the girl for and or
training her as if she were involved in an arranged marriage. And through out the short
story there seems to be a very interesting style and it builds up the entire theme of the
narrator’s point of view. Some general examples of how a real lady should behave with
proper mannerism and grace would be when stick guidelines were given to girls to sit up
straight, ware skirts below the knew and not to chew gum because it wasn’t lady like.
It reminds me of private school, I never attended but was often treated like I was
by my grandmother, she would always tell me to pull my hair back so that it wouldn’t get
in my food on my plate. She picked out clothes for me that only she would ware and
made a big deal when I became a woman. I guess I would have to say that there are
positive and negative impacts due to some of the text. Like the narrators’ point of you
always nagging on the girl, could cause for the girl to rebel and not enough guidance
could cause her to become the girl she is not supposed to be. Overall I feel that the tone
sets the theme and the setting for both the written and the video, I watched it and it was
interesting but very different from the actual text it’s self.

                                                            Spider-Women

            A spider weaves a very intricate web that has many woven lines, it is used to catch their prey then they make their move. In the novel The Flowers by Dagoberto Gilb you can find out what it might be like to see how a spider gets their prey. There is an interesting story about Sonny who is a thirteen year old boy and Cindy, a nineteen year old blonde girl who is more or less the spider and Sonny is the prey that gets trapped and entangled in her spider web. Sonny is the step son of a racist stepfather named Cloyd, who puts Sonny to work at the apartment complex that Cloyd owns. Sonny tries to keep to himself but it is hard not to get involved with the tenants when he is outside sweeping. There Sonny is seen by the other residents and persuaded by some of them to open up and get to know each other.  That’s when Sonny meets Cindy, she entraps him with her looks and Cindy places him in several pretty messed up situations. Sonny finds out what it is like to be with a bad girl, and he will never be the same.

            Sonny is just trying to mind his own business, until he meets Cindy, and bam he is lured into her web of sin. Sonny states “She lit up one of her mota cigarettes. Then passed it to me...” (124). Cindy is the young wife of a drug dealer named Tino who is almost always working. Sonny describes Cindy’s room in this quote “drying pizza slices were curling up as they tried to escape the box…” (123) Bored with being left alone each day in her filthy apartment, Cindy is defiantly the opposite of Cinderella. Cindy is more like a poisonous spider waiting to catch her pray in a tangled web of destruction. Cindy invites Sonny in to her cluttered domain for refreshments, like marijuana and wine coolers. After she gets Sonny lit, she makes her move, she knows Sonny is a virgin and takes total advantage of him and his man hood. In this quote Sonny proves Cindy is a vulture and robs him of his innocence “She dropped my pants and she rolled us and got on top of me…” (124). There are other reasons to Cindy’s intentions but what about Sonny’s intentions. Sonny lets this vixen intoxicate his body and his life with drugs and alcohol, isn’t this wrong.  Sonny said “I didn’t want that. But I went into her apartment” (160) Sonny shows in this quote that he doesn’t want to continue to be a part of Cindy’s sinning ways.

            Cindy the snake that she is convinces Sonny with her body rather than her brains.
Sonny said “She was in something low- cut and she wasn’t wearing a bra.” (160)  Cindy says “Sonny, I’m broke. I’m lonely, I’m bored” (161). Which is Cindy’s cry for attention or in this case the bait that lures Sonny in to the web. The web symbolizes Cindy’s sinful ways and her selfishness. Cindy said “kiss me” (72) then Sonny said “she put her tongue in my mouth…” (72) Right here in these quotes is a great example of Cindy taking what she wants. Cindy is a bad influence on Sonny she smokes marijuana with him but in this quote it seems Sonny does it only to fit in. “Mostly I didn’t want it to seem like I was afraid to get high, so I did what she did”(71). Why does Sonny let Cindy do these things to him, he wants to fit in and be a man. But there are consequences to Sonny’s actions like when he said “I was scared too about what we did. What if someone saw? What if that Tino dude…” (87). Right there in that quote was when Cindy and Sonny had messed around and the door was wide open to her apartment, what if Cindy’s drug dealing husband walked in? Another issue is what if Cindy gets pregnant she already admitted to having an abortion with Tino’s child. Cindy said “but this time I had an abortion” (44). Well that proves Cindy is not very responsible when it comes to save sex.

Sonny is getting involved way over his head, but seems to like the sexual attention. Sonny states “so up there it made me feel both old enough for this…” (86) He is still very immature but very much wants to be a man. When Sonny said “I wanted to show God how I was a man…” (37) This shows he takes things into his own hands without talking to anybody about what’s going on in Sonny’s world.  Sonny sets himself up by falling for Cindy’s innocent girl act; it is almost like he wants to lose his virginity to Cindy for practice.
